People First Glossary

Below is a list of commonly accepted terms to be used in conjunction with People First language. This reference is drawn from a variety of credible sources such as subject-matter experts, state and federal law or other current publications.

Video Relay Service (VRS)

A videoconferencing application for computers with a video system. The American Sign Language (ASL) user can dial Relay North Carolina and have a certified interpreter appear on his or her computer. The ASL user communicates to the interpreter through the video while the interpreter dials out to the hearing party and relays the call.

Waivers

Programs that allow people to receive Medicaid long-term care services in the community.

Workplace Accommodations

Modifications or adjustments to the work environment or the manner of circumstances under which the position held or desired is customarily performed, that enable a qualified individual with a disability to perform the essential functions of that position.
